Output ebc68b204b83664715ffb4f6076911b2b01a7ce6870ef4579b4b72e52e47197d:1

value
1178000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 177cf65bac5d93847158db0c16e378e2b3c2f109 OP_EQUAL
address
9taTuLWY23xjcudh6M2dhuA8XGmGbZqW8W
transaction
ebc68b204b83664715ffb4f6076911b2b01a7ce6870ef4579b4b72e52e47197d